Begin by layering organic matter—such as compost, well-aged manure, or leaf mold—directly into the top 6–8 inches of soil. This increases moisture retention, slowly releasing essential nutrients. A light application of clay or soil conditioners can further support structure, helping sandy soil hold water and anchor root systems.
Mulching with straw, wood chips, or grass clippings is equally vital. It reduces evaporation, stabilizes temperature, and feeds the soil as it breaks down. Combined with smart watering practices—deep but infrequent—this approach transforms sandy soil into a more fertile, life-supporting growing medium in weeks.

How does soil conditioner work on sandy soil? Soil conditioners improve texture by binding sand particles, increasing water-holding capacity without altering natural drainage. This creates pockets of moisture and nutrients that roots can access.
Can I fix sandy soil overnight? While immediate miracles aren’t possible, rapid improvements are achievable. Adding top-dressing compost and mulch delivers quick moisture retention; real change deepens over days to weeks with consistent care.
Do I need expensive products to improve sandy soil? No. Household compost, leaves, and low-cost clay amendments effectively transform soil. Investing in quality products can enhance results, but effective improvement starts with accessible, everyday organic materials.
